Unforeseen Benefits of Divorce
While divorce is often viewed as a difficult experience, it can also be a catalyst for unexpected transformation. It's not uncommon to find that after the initial shock, individuals experience newfound freedom. This liberation can lead to exploring long-held dreams and building a purposeful life. Divorce can also be a chance to reshape oneself, embracing both strengths and limitations. Through this process, individuals often develop greater self-awareness and resilience.
